## Changelog — ColdVault archiver, changed defaults

As of this release, the ColdVault archiver moves buckets untouched for 180 days (previously 365) into deep archive, and verification checksums now run before deletion of the source objects, not after. On-call impact: expect a larger nightly batch for the first week; the job may run past 03:00. Alerts below the new duration threshold can be acknowledged without escalation. The archiver's current configuration values are listed below.

config for yahof-tajop:
zorath:
  pin: 7493
  metrics_host: metrics.zorath.tolvaqsys.internal
  tenant: praiel
  seal: seal_fd9cd4f1

## Service Accounts & Log Sampling — Plugin Authors

Heads up: the Chattermill relay is, well, chatty. By default your plugin's logs get sampled at 1-in-50 once volume passes 10k lines/hour, so don't rely on log lines for correctness checks. Use the Tallygrove metrics endpoint instead. Your plugin's service account only gets read access to its own sampled stream. To pull sampled logs from the Tallygrove sandbox, authenticate with the key below.

app token of hawif-kafof = kto15_B3AN0KfpZRy4TLc

## v2.9.1 — Key rotation

Rotated the release signing key for Sketchloom's diagram editor. Heads up for review: this release also lands the new undo/redo stack (command pattern, bounded at 200 entries), so the artifact layout changed slightly. Old key is revoked as of this tag; CI already verifies against the new one. If your local verify script fails, just swap in the key pasted here.

deploy key for kagup-bawig: bky9_ZMq28eTw9

Subject: Loyalty ledger cutover — quick heads-up

Hi folks,

The Mossbury loyalty-points ledger flips to double-entry mode in the next release, so point adjustments will need matching reversal records. Nothing changes for read paths. Please smoke-test your redemption flow in the sandbox before sign-off. To hit the sandbox ledger, use the token below.

login token, yajeg-fawif: eyJhbGciOiJIUzI1NiIsInR5cCI6IkpXVCJ9.eyJzdWIiOiIEdPQYnZXaZIn0.HSRTnYZBx0Qc